Making one for a friend, not a partner
Almost nobody makes one of these for a friend. That is the entire advantage: there is no expectation to clear, so anything lands.
Lean on the archive
Friendship pages live on the worst photographs you own. Do not curate for flattery — curate for evidence. The one where everyone looks terrible is the one that will get sent back to you immediately.
Earn the sincere bit
Twenty jokes and then one straight paragraph works far better than sincerity throughout. If your entire friendship runs on mild abuse, do not abandon that register — use it, then break it once.
The break is what makes it land. Sincerity everywhere just reads as someone else writing.
Inside jokes need no translation
This page has an audience of one. If a line makes no sense to anyone else, that is usually the best line on there.
Say the thing you have never said sober
There is almost always something important that has gone unsaid for years, precisely because the register never allowed it. Write it once, plainly, and then tell them you never have to mention it again.
The same thing, written badly and written well
You are the best friend anyone could ask for.
You turn up. Without a plan, and without mentioning that you came.
Thanks for always being there.
You drove four hours and did not ask what had happened until we were nearly back.
If you are stuck
Answer one of these honestly and you will have the sentence the page needs.
- 01What is the story you both tell wrong, on purpose?
- 02What did they get you through without making it a big thing?
- 03What would be different if you had never met?
- 04What have you never actually said to them sober?
